Contractive projections and isometries in sequence spaces
Beata Randrianantoanina
Abstract
We characterize 1-complemented subspaces of finite codimension in strictly monotone one-p-convex, 2<p<∞, sequence spaces. Next we describe, up to isometric isomorphism, all possible types of 1-unconditional structures in sequence spaces with few surjective isometries. We also give a new example of a class of real sequence spaces with few surjective isometries.
